Issues Covered: Highlights• Revised protection state machine added
– Protection behavior with FS and SF on span corrected
– Protection rules to be reorganized
• Topology database update state machine added
• Topology validation state machine added– Additional specification of topology validation checks
– Instability defect timer set to 10 * slow TP frame periodic timer
• Uniform edge status determination and reporting for steering and wrapping
• State machine handling for passthrough
• Specification of criteria for entry and exit of context containment and other relevant modifications

Issues Covered: Highlights
• Wrap/steer preferred modified to wrap/steer configured, defect triggered to higher layers on configuration mismatch
• Sequence number check will be per span of the station• TLVs
– Rules addded for discarding/updating/triggering TLVs– Vendor-specific TLV modified to organization-specific– TLVs added for station management address and interface index– Station bandwidth TLV made optional with default of 0– Station name TLV given range of 0 to 127 bytes– TLV timer range given range of 1 to 10 seconds with 1 second
resolution and 1 second default
